Go to icann.org/lookup.
Type your domain name into the search window and click Lookup.
Scroll down to Registrar Information on the results page. Your domain host is generally the registrar.
Attackers can take control of a router and change the DNS settings, impacting all users who are connected to it. Attackers intercept communication between a user and a DNS server and offer different destination IP addresses referring to malicious sites in man-in-the-middle DNS attacks.
DNS poisoning is a method of deceiving a DNS server into thinking it has received valid information when it has not. When web addresses are transformed into numeric IP addresses, it results in the substitution of bogus IP addresses at the DNS level.
